anyone got an idea of cost for a gooseneck hitch installed? I priced it out today with trailer brake controller and harness at $900, I thought that was a bit high.

If it's a quality hitch and good installation job, and a good brake controller installed, that doesn't sound out of line.

About two years ago we paid around $550 installed for a B&W turnover ball, and another couple hundred for a Prodigy brake controller installed. I have never used other brake controllers but I am happy with the Prodigy. Both were installed at the same shop that does only trailer hitches and nothing else; they were recommended by the dealer we bought our truck from. We are towing horses and of course braking is critical with them - not just being able to brake, but doing it smoothly so the horse doesn't get injured and/or your wife doesn't go berserk and injure you because she's worried about her horse. The latter is probably the biggest risk, FWIW. For any other type of trailer the specific model of brake controller might be less critical.

Ditto except that the Prodigy controller that I already had cost $129 or so now.

The B&W hitch install was really easy too.

The three local shops that I got installed prices from did not carry B&W - or any other similar hitch - thay all carried different variations on the folding ball deal that either uses a much larger hole on the bed or puts a plate on top of the bed. The B&W only requires a single 4" hole (plus the safety chain hookups).

I'm glad to have saved between $350 and $500 by doing it myself. Tomorrow I'm taking the "saved" $ and having a Line-x liner sprayed in.
